In the hood today and ended up at a place on Roosevelt by the Missions called Taqueria Guadalajara. Really good standard Mexican plate. $8.99. My go to 2 enchiladas and 1 crispy taco. Homemade tortillas. Good spot if you want real deal and are in town at the Missions.

Almost went for their quesabirria special but just had that recently somewhere else.

I really want to love the Hayden. I go there often enough. Love the vibe and what they are trying to do. But the menu is completely hit or miss depending on what you order. Most dishes with chicken are downright bad and the pastrami gravy is gross. Other sandwiches, burgers and entrees are pretty good. Fish n chips are good. Apps and cocktails are solid.

i had the pot roast tonight and while i usually don’t like tomato based sauces on pot roast this was decent and the crispy Brussels sprouts were an excellent accompaniment.

I don’t do much brunch, but I do hit Thousand Oaks Cafe on Austin Highway every Saturday for breakfast and cannot recommend it highly enough. 
 

Of the various Pearl spots I would rank 1) Ladino 2) Mon Chou Chou and 3) Best Quality Daughter as my top three. The pizza place at the food court is also quite good.
